Sathya Sai Baba

Today whatever good work we undertake in the world is being done in a casual manner without understanding its significance and imprinting its essence in our hearts. In the worldly aspect, we do several things either to attain a high position or reputation, or just for the sake of exhibition or in the hope of some material gain. Such types of effort are temporal and will yield only transitory benefits. Of the many things that we do daily, those intended to attain self-satisfaction are very few. Self-satisfaction will result only when we have confidence in our own Self. When there is Self-confidence and Self-satisfaction, you will be able to do Self-sacrifice, resulting in Self-realisation. Thus, immortality is the result of sacrifice (tyaga). It is for this reason that all the yajnas and other rituals in this country have been intended to symbolise sacrifice. They have a definite purpose of promoting divine strength.

- Summer Showers in Brindavan 1974, Part 1, Ch 13.

Sathya Sai Baba

When rains come, earth and sky are one in the sheety downpour. It is indeed a beautiful and inspiring scene, an imagery by which creation itself is teaching you to become one with the Creator. Learn three lessons: the impermanence of created things, your role as a servant, and God as the Master. The game called life is played with these - the process of creation, the created, the Creator. Rejoice that the Lord continues to place in your hands newer ways to serve Him and exult in the chance you receive. This attitude will give you immeasurable joy; to lead a life suffused with this joy is indeed bliss. Whatever is done from sunrise to sunset must be consecrated, as if it is the worship of the Lord. Just as care is taken to pluck only fresh flowers and to keep them clean and unfaded, so too, continuous and persistent effort should be made to perform deeds that are pure and unsullied.

- Prema Vahini.

Sathya Sai Baba

People commit the great fault of identifying themselves with the body. They accumulate a variety of things for the upkeep and comfort of the body, even when the body becomes weak and decrepit with age! Can death be postponed? When Yama’s (God of death) warrant comes, all must depart. Position, pride, and power - all vanish before death. Knowing this, strive day and night, with purity of body, mind and spirit, to realise the Higher Self. The body must be preserved as a vehicle for this service. But remember, you are not this body; this body cannot be you! Until the realisation of the purpose for which the human body is given, it is your duty to watch over it vigilantly and protect it from injury and disablement. Just as woollen clothes help withstand the rigour of the cold gales during winter and are discarded in summer, the material body is no longer essential when the cold gales of material life don’t affect you.

- Prema Vahini.

Following the true path of dharma, we will be in a position to receive much more benefit than what is anticipated. On the other hand, if we tread a path different from dharma, then we will find that if we have a thousand desires, not even one of those desires will be fulfilled. One who destroys dharma will in turn be destroyed by dharma, but one who protects dharma will in turn be protected by dharma. Whether it is punishment or protection it can arise only out of dharma. It is only by dharma that we can attain prosperity. We should try to follow the path followed by Dharmaraja (Yudhisthira) at least to a certain extent. Invest time to understand Indian culture, the scriptures (Ithihasas and Puranas) and Vedas and their sacred inner significance. There is no room for cruel and bad ideas, and it is possible for everyone to lead a good and happy life.

- Summer Showers in Brindavan 1974, Part 1, Ch 13.

Sathya Sai Baba

One has only a short span of life on earth. But even in this short life one can attain divine bliss, by wisely and carefully using the time. Two people, same in appearance, ostensibly of the same mould, and also grown under the same conditions, but one turns out to be an angel while the other stays on with one's animal nature. What's the reason for this differential development? Habits, behaviour formed out of these habits, and the character into which that behaviour has solidified. People are creatures of character. To a superficial observer, life appears to be a rotation of eating and drinking, toiling, and sleeping. But verily life has a much greater meaning, and a deeper significance. Life is a sacrifice (yajna). Each little act is an offering to the Lord. If the day is spent in deeds performed in this spirit of surrender, what else can sleep be except total immersion in the Godhead (samadhi)?

- Prema Vahini, Ch 1.

Sathya Sai Baba

We must clearly understand the meaning of ‘death’ and ‘immortality’. We regard death as synonymous with all kinds of strength in the body being lost. In other words, death is the ebbing away of the life force from the body. If the life force remains in the body forever, we regard that situation as immortality. This is incorrect. To be able to completely identify oneself with the aspect of God and completely forget the aspect of the body is true immortality. If at all times we are totally immersed only in the thought of the body and its comforts, and forget the aspect of Atma, that is death. It is only when we are able to clearly recognise the connection between birth and death that the sacred desire for securing immortality will sprout in us. There is birth and death for the body, but there is no birth or death for the Atma. To be able to understand this eternity of the Atma is the real meaning of attaining immortality.

- Summer Showers in Brindavan 1974, Part 2, Ch 13.
